Another solo hunt on my bike. I gridded very long to give myself a chance of something good but after 4 hours & the heavy clouds rolling in I called it a day.
OTWBTTB - I got my best button of the day, type I need - WWI Queens Own Dorestshire Yeomanry.

As well as;

2 Scrappies
4 Lead Token (I think my best 1 day total this year)
18th C Breech Buckle (Pretty sure its my first Gold plated version?)
